  Paper Title

STANDALONE ROOFTOP TECHNOLOGY IN THE DESIGN OF SOLAR POWER PLANT

  Authors

  D P NAVYASHREE,  ARPITHA RAJU B

  Keywords

Photovoltaic , power conditioning unit, Current controllers

  Abstract


Electricity has become a key role in mankind. So, it is necessary to provide electricity to all the individual. Because of energy crisis demand, the usage of renewable energy has become a best method for the electricity generation. This paper presents the designing of Solar stand-alone roof top for household applications. And also the design of a 5.8MW grid connected system is shown. The method involves the simple calculation of the load. The solar energy is extracted using the photovoltaic cells which produce direct current when it is connected to the grid. The entire system consists of battery, grid tie inverter, power conditioning unit, charge controller etc. The different solar photovoltaic technologies are also discussed. The factors affecting the solar power are also seen in the paper.
